WebNative, southern and western Minnesota; hardy throughout Wood uses Light brown, soft, weak, flexible, coarse-grained; thin, whitish sapwood; used for fuel, erosion control, ornamental plantings, windbreaks, baseball bats, and charcoal; large, good trees with straight grain are used in the manufacture of artificial limbs.
